Multi-media filters are essential components in industrial water treatment systems. They are widely used in pre-treatment processes, circulating water filtration, and other applications where high water quality is required. These filters rely on layers of different media, typically anthracite, sand, and garnet, stacked in decreasing particle size to achieve optimal filtration performance. Hydrostatic testing of storage tanks, often referred to in the industry simply as a water test, is a mandatory and critical verification procedure conducted after tank fabrication and installation are completed. In simple terms, the process involves filling the tank with water and applying a specified pressure to verify its sealing performance, structural strength, and operational safety. In production sites of chemical, petroleum, food, pharmaceutical, and other industries, carbon steel storage tanks are among the most common storage equipment. This metallic material, composed primarily of carbon and iron (with carbon content typically between 0.12% and 2.0%), has become the most cost-effective solution in the industrial storage tank field due to its mature manufacturing process, stable material supply, and relatively low cost. Spherical Storage Tanks (commonly referred to as sphere tanks) are steel pressure vessels with a perfectly spherical shape, often compared to a giant soccer ball or watermelon. This design is widely used in petroleum refining, petrochemical processing, and liquefied product terminal storage, primarily for storing liquid or gaseous materials.
